草庐IT

docker - 如何从 docker 容器中保存日志文件?

我有一个在docker-machine上运行的weblogic容器(使用docker工具箱在Windows7上运行),并希望将日志从容器自动保存到windows机器。我知道我可以使用dockercp命令,但是,不是每次都将日志复制到Windows机器,有没有更好的方法将日志从容器保存到windows机器? 最佳答案 参见“DockerLoggingStrategies”,其中说明了不同的方法。推荐使用DockerLoggingDriver进行日志记录。.在“Configureloggingdrivers”查看更多信息如“Better

docker - 如何在 Docker 容器中保留 go 1.11 模块?

我正在将Go1.10应用程序迁移到Go1.11。这也包括从dep迁移。至mod用于管理依赖项。由于应用程序依赖于数据库,我使用docker-compose来设置本地开发环境。在Go1.10中,我只是将本地存储库(包括vendor文件夹)安装到容器的GOPATH中的正确位置:web:image:golang:1.10working_dir:/go/src/github.com/me/my-projectvolumes:-.:/go/src/github.com/me/my-projectenvironment:-GOPATH=/go-PORT=9999command:goruncmd/m

docker - 如何让 .NET Core 控制台应用程序在 Docker 容器中保持事件状态

我正在测试一个.NETCore2.0应用程序,该应用程序使用服务总线SDK从事件中心检索消息。我设置了一个控制台应用程序来执行此操作,并打算将该应用程序作为Docker容器运行。此方法创建将读取消息的事件主机处理器:privatestaticasyncTaskMainAsync(string[]args){Console.WriteLine("RegisteringEventProcessor...");vareventProcessorHost=newEventProcessorHost(EhEntityPath,PartitionReceiver.DefaultConsumerGr

python - 在 Django 模型中保存时区

我正在Django中创建一个表单。我必须放置一个输入类型字段,该字段仅将时区存储在数据库中(用户将从表单的下拉列表中选择)。我无法找到创建此时区模型的任何方法以及它将如何根据保存的时区返回本地时间。我选择以下字段,但它也存储分钟和秒timestamp=models.DateTimeField()下拉列表应采用以下形式:...格林威治标准时间+5:30GMT+6:00...等等。 最佳答案 我认为上面的答案都是正确的,但我把我的答案留在这里作为一个简单的例子...classUserProfile(models.Model):impor

python - 在 IPython 中保存工作区

是否可以保存IPython工作区(定义的函数、不同类型的变量等)以便以后加载?这将是一个类似于MATLAB或R中的save.image()的函数。类似的问题之前已经提出过,例如:SavesessioninIPythonlikeinMATLAB?但是,几年过去了,我想知道现在是否有一个好的解决方案。 最佳答案 您可以使用dillpython包:importdillfilepath='session.pkl'dill.dump_session(filepath)#Savethesessiondill.load_session(filep

python - 在Python中保留大型字典会影响应用程序性能

我在理解(并最终解决)为什么记忆中有一本大字典会使其他字典的创建时间更长。这是我使用的测试代码importtimedefcreate_dict():#return{x:[x]*125forxinxrange(0,100000)}return{x:(x)*125forxinxrange(0,100000)}#UPDATED:tousetuplesinsteadoflistofvaluesclassFoo(object):@staticmethoddefdict_init():start=time.clock()Foo.sample_dict=create_dict()print"dict

python - 在 python 中保存文件时添加 BOM(unicode 签名)

如何在python中保存文件时添加BOM(unicode签名):file_old=open('old.txt',mode='r',encoding='utf-8')file_new=open('new.txt',mode='w',encoding='utf-16-le')file_new.write(file_old.read())我需要将文件转换为utf-16-le+BOM。现在脚本运行良好,只是没有BOM。 最佳答案 直接写在文件开头:file_new.write('\ufeff')

python - 像在 MATLAB 中一样在 IPython 中保存 session ?

保存session变量会很有用,这些变量可以在以后轻松加载到内存中。 最佳答案 In[23]:%logstart/tmp/session.logActivatingauto-logging.Currentsessionstateplusfutureinputsaved.Filename:/tmp/session.logMode:backupOutputlogging:FalseRawinputlog:FalseTimestamping:FalseState:activeIn[24]:x=1In[25]:%logstopIn[26]:

python - 如何使用 Pandas 在单元格中保存 *.xlsx 长 URL

例如,我用2列(id和URL)将excel文件读入DataFrame。输入文件中的URL类似于文本(没有超链接):input_f=pd.read_excel("input.xlsx")观察这个DataFrame中的内容-一切都已成功读取,所有URL在input_f中都正常。之后当我不想将此文件保存到_excel时input_f.to_excel("output.xlsx",index=False)我收到警告。Path\worksheet.py:836:UserWarning:IgnoringURL'http://herelongURL'withlinkorlocation/anchor

python - 在 sklearn 中保存 MinMaxScaler 模型

我在sklearn中使用MinMaxScaler模型来规范化模型的特征。training_set=np.random.rand(4,4)*10training_set[[6.01144787,0.59753007,2.0014852,3.45433657],[6.03041646,5.15589559,6.64992437,2.63440202],[2.27733136,9.29927394,0.03718093,7.7679183],[9.86934288,7.59003904,6.02363739,2.78294206]]scaler=MinMaxScaler()scaler.fi